SPORT PROFILES

Sport profiles are the sport choices you have on your watch. We have created four default sport profiles to your
watch, but you can add new sport profiles in the Polar Flow app or web service and sync them to your watch, and this
way create a list of all your favorite sports.
You can also define specific settings for each sport profile. For example, you can create tailored training views for
each sport you do and choose what data you want to see when you train: just your heart rate or just speed and
distance—whatever suits you and your training needs and requirements best.
You can have a maximum of 20 sport profiles on your watch at a time. The number of sport profiles in Polar Flow
mobile app and Polar Flow web service is not limited.
